Herculined the 4runner

I decided to Herculine the inside of my 4runner after having to shampoo the carpet numerous times, and then getting muddy the next week.
Now I can used the hose to wash out the inside, I've already tried it and it works great. I did have to drill two small holes near the rear seats for drains.

Originally Posted by HaveBlue
It's not letting me access the page.

Have you noticed an increase in road or cabin noise?
The link should work now.

I have noticed very little noise difference. I can hear the exhaust slightly better now under the passenger but other than that there little difference. I think this has a lot to do with the fact that there is a dynamat type stuff on the floor from the factory.
